During the interview, Howard admitted that he saw certain flops coming from the mile at the end of the mile and did not sleep over it. He was actually named special films he was part of (like “Argy” or maybe M. Night Shyamalan “The Lady in the Water”), he said:

“You can always see it coming when you do it. I’ve never been upset when something doesn’t work.”

Later in the same interview, he remembers how Ron Howard struggled with this same topic as the director after his 1992 film “Far and Away” was bad, starring Tom Cruise and Nicole Kidman. According to Howard, no one other than Clint Eastwood gave his father some wise advice words:

“He said,” Ronnie’s career is like a television season. You have 24 episodes, some of the episodes will be bad, some are usable, maybe a little forgetful, and maybe five of these episodes will be really strong and the last. “
